Default ASM Skimmer Question

Those of you who have an ASM skimmer...have you modified it so the
collection cup drains into some other container, or did you leave it alone
and empty the cup manually?

Timcat wrote:
Those of you who have an ASM skimmer...have you modified it so the
collection cup drains into some other container, or did you leave it alone
and empty the cup manually?

Tim


I have done both. I have a couple that I have installed a small
bulkhead fitting with a drain going into a larger container, but most of
them I just empty the cup when needed that way I don't ever not clean
the neck of the cup like I happen to do with the draining units.

Timcat wrote:
Those of you who have an ASM skimmer...have you modified it so the
collection cup drains into some other container, or did you leave
it alone and empty the cup manually?



I modded my Euroreef this way. I've found that the buildup, and
subsequent reduction in performance is more important than not having
to empty the cup. I suppose that if the tank were heavily stocked,
and you would have to empty it 3-4 times a day, it would be worth it.
